HJRES 33 · 105th Congress · Congress

Proposing an amendment to the Constitution of the United States to limit the terms of office for Representatives and Senators in Congress.

Introduced 1997-01-21· Sponsored by Rep. Fowler, Tillie [R-FL-4]· House

Latest: Referred to the Subcommittee on the Constitution.(1997-03-05)

Plain Language Summary

[AI summary unavailable — showing source text] Constitutional Amendment - Prohibits a person from serving more than four consecutive terms as Representative or two consecutive terms as Senator, not counting any term that began before the adoption of this article of amendment.…
